What reviewers say

Visitors praise Club Ka for its music, staff, and atmosphere, with one reviewer specifically commending manager Bilal. However, multiple reviews strongly warn about the dangerous and LGBT-phobic neighborhood surrounding the venue, with some visitors reporting attacks after leaving and disputing the venue's LGBT+ friendly status.

About this place CLUB KA

Club KA is İzmir's queer institution, and it has the scar tissue to prove it: the venue on 1471 Sokak in Alsancak has cycled through names — Ka, then Red Raw around 2020, now Club KA again — while remaining, throughout, the city's main LGBTQ dance floor. The "35" in its Instagram handle is İzmir's license plate code, which tells you how much the club identifies with its city. What you get is a proper nightclub: a big dance floor, a stage with drag shows and live performances, a lounge area, and a soundtrack that swings between Turkish pop and European techno. The crowd is the point — gay men, trans women, cross-dressers, admirers and everyone in between, in the gloriously mixed, edgy style Turkish nightlife calls "marjinal." Alsancak is İzmir's most liberal district, and inside these walls the atmosphere is electric and unapologetic; Friday and Saturday after midnight is when it peaks. Nightclub hours apply — things start around eleven and run till five. Come armed with the local knowledge: there's an entrance fee, the toilets are paid, and first-timers regularly report being overcharged — agree prices before ordering bottles, count your change, and carry cash. Outside, the standard Turkish discretion rules apply on the street. None of this dims the essential fact: for queer nightlife on the entire Aegean coast, this is the address, and it has been for a very long time.
